5508 Rolex

I have owned since the mid 1980's. The original bezel fell off in the 90's never to be found and I purchased an after market bezel (what you see in pic). During service at a rolex dealer, they replaced the hands with what you see. I kept the original gilt hands and parts when they replaced anything. If I recall there was a little moisture in the case at one time, which might of been why the hands were replaced. Is the face plate original and is the phosphorus original? The bracelet is not original but is older, has the locking clasp. Movement does not have the "crown" cutout, but the more plain one, probably replaced at a service. Cogs are not purple, sorry no pictures of the movement. Watch was always serviced at a dealer (in my ownership), and has been authenticated, serial starts with 3XX,XXX. Would like to know if this watch is valuable, or I should just wear it and not be afraid of the wear and tear on it. Thanks.

oouuchhh ..

very old and ugly reprinted dial.
even to give an approximate estimate , these pics would be necessary (high definition please) :
1) case and reference numbers between the lugs
2) inside and outside of the back
3) movement
4) side view on the right side ( to see the winding crown too ).
